Humans can nonetheless beat AI at video video games

Ask somebody to chart the development of synthetic intelligence (AI) fashions over the previous few a long time and also you’ll probably hear some reference to how good they’re at taking part in video games. IBM shocked the world in 1997 when its Deep Blue model vanquished chess grandmaster Garry Kasparov at his personal area. Nearly 20 years later, Google’s AlphaGo model trounced a human champion of the game Go, a feat some thought not possible on the time. 

Since then, more and more information wealthy AI fashions have graduated from board video games to video video games. Various fashions have used a coaching technique known as reinforcement learning—a method that additionally performs a key function in coaching AI chatbots like ChatGPT—to show machines study and outperform people at a range of Atari games.More lately, reinforcement studying has taught machines grasp extremely advanced technique video games together with Dota 2 and Starcraft II

But there’s one space of gaming remaining—at the very least for now—the place computer systems nonetheless can’t maintain a candle to flesh and bone people. They are nonetheless not nice at studying completely different sorts of extra open-ended video games shortly. When it involves choosing up a random title from a sport retailer that they haven’t seen earlier than and getting the gist, human avid gamers nonetheless study the ropes a lot faster than even probably the most superior AI fashions. 

That’s the important thing argument made in a recent paper authored by New York University laptop science professor Julian Togelius and his colleagues. They be aware this distinction isn’t only a pat on the again for Homo sapiens. It might also make clear a key aspect of what makes human intelligence so distinctive and why AI nonetheless has a protracted solution to go earlier than it will probably really declare human-level intelligence—not to mention surpass it.

“If you pit an LLM [large language model] against a game it has not seen before, the result is almost certain failure,” the authors write.  

AI has been hooked on video games from the start

Games have been helpful testbeds for AI fashions for many years as a result of they sometimes have predictable guidelines, outlined targets, and ranging mechanics. Those fundamental tenets observe notably properly for reinforcement studying, the place a mannequin performs a sport in simulation again and again—generally thousands and thousands of instances—utilizing trial and error to step by step enhance till it reaches proficiency. This, in a fundamental sense, was how DeepMind was able to master Atari games in 2015. That similar logic influences right now’s common massive language fashions, albeit with the complete web serving as coaching information.

And but, that technique runs into issues when requested to generalize. AI fashions crush people at board video games and sure video video games as a result of the constraints are clear and the targets are comparatively easy. At the top of the day, Togelius and his colleagues argue that these fashions, spectacular as they could appear, are nonetheless getting exceptionally good at a really particular process—and never way more. Even small variations to a sport’s general design could cause the entire thing to interrupt down. A mannequin is likely to be superhuman when taking part in a particular sport, however show fairly incompetent when requested to improvise.

That distinction turns into even clearer contemplating the broader development in trendy gaming towards extra open-ended and summary titles. Take chess versus a high-budget third individual journey sport just like the open-world western “Red Dead Redemption.” While each are video games within the fundamental sense, what it means to succeed or win in every are wildly completely different. “Red Dead Redemption” has many missions with clearly outlined resolutions—shoot the unhealthy man, steal the horse. However, the overarching purpose of the sport is way much less easy. What does it imply to win when the central drive is to embody a morally troubled Western outlaw?

Human avid gamers can intuit that; machines, not a lot. Even in easier video games like “Minecraft,” the researchers be aware, an AI mannequin could know to leap from one block to a different whereas having completely no idea of what it truly means to leap.

“In sum, all well-designed games are expertly tailored to human capabilities, intuition, and common sense,” the authors write. 

Lived expertise seems to be our biggest benefit when taking part in towards machines. The common gamer downloading a brand new launch could not have been scrupulously skilled by an workplace stuffed with well-paid, Patagonia-clad engineers, however they do have years  of interacting with and understanding objects and extra summary ideas that they are going to then encounter within the sport. The authors be aware that human infants study to acknowledge and determine particular person objects someplace round 18 to 24 months, just by present on the planet. Machines want extra hand-holding. 

All of this interprets to people studying new video games sooner. Past studies present {that a} game-playing AI mannequin utilizing a curiosity-based reinforcement studying could require 4 million keyboard interactions to complete a sport. That interprets to round 37 hours of steady play. The common human gamer, in contrast, will often determine even completely new mechanics in below 10 hours.

That stated, game-playing AI is unquestionably nonetheless bettering, even in additional common settings. Just final yr, Google DeepThoughts unveiled a model called SIMA 2, which the corporate describes as a major step ahead in AI studying to play 3D video games in methods extra much like people, together with video games it wasn’t particularly skilled on. The key breakthrough concerned taking an present mannequin and integrating reasoning capabilities from Google’s Gemini massive language mannequin. That mixture helped it higher perceive and work together with new environments.

Togelius and his colleagues say these fashions nonetheless have actual floor to cowl earlier than they are often thought-about on par with a human gamer. Their proposed benchmark includes taking a mannequin and having it play and win the highest 100 video games on Steam or the iOS App Store, with out having been beforehand skilled on any of them—and doing so in roughly the identical time it will take a human. That’s a tall order.

“General video game playing, in the sense of being able to play any game of the top 100 on Steam or iOS App Store after only the same amount of playing time that a human would need, is a very hard challenge that we are nowhere near solving and not even seriously attempting,” the authors write. “It is not at all clear that current methods and models are suited to this problem.”

Beating that problem isn’t simply of curiosity to the gaming world. Togelius argues {that a} machine able to generalizing in that approach would probably have to excel at true creativity, ahead planning, and summary considering, all qualities that really feel way more distinctly human than what present AI fashions possess. 

In different phrases, the true take a look at of how properly AI can obtain “human-level intelligence” may not come from producing deepfakes or writing trite novels, however from taking part in an entire lot of video games.
